The AmeriFlex Group, an advisor-owned hybrid RIA based in Las Vegas, said Cambridge Investment Research has made a strategic minority investment in the firm to accelerate the national expansion of its SuccessionFully platform.
AmeriFlex said the funding will be used to broaden SuccessionFully, its single-source succession planning platform aimed at helping financial advisors structure transitions, access a marketplace of succession opportunities, and build continuity plans designed to preserve client relationships and maximize enterprise value. The firm positioned the platform as a “conflict-free” alternative for advisors seeking retirement, internal continuity, or longer-term practice transition planning.
The announcement comes after Cambridge became AmeriFlex’s broker-dealer partner in July. AmeriFlex said that in the six months since the relationship began, it has added 11 advisors and surpassed $1 billion in total client assets.
AmeriFlex framed the deal as a response to what it described as an industrywide succession crunch, citing a J.D. Power study that found 46% of financial advisors are expected to retire by 2035. The firm said demand is rising for scalable succession resources that support deal structuring, education, and continuity planning without misaligned incentives.
Cambridge said the investment aligns with its focus on supporting independent advisors through increasingly complex succession decisions. AmeriFlex added that it will remain majority advisor-owned and independently operated, with its leadership team retaining full strategic control. Financial terms were not disclosed.
